Summary
Overview
In 2024, Hanumāngarh averaged an AQI of 178 while Sonipat averaged 134 — a 44-point (33%) gap, with Hanumāngarh the more polluted and Sonipat the cleaner of the two. On 426 days when both cities reported, Sonipat was cleaner on 295 of them; the average daily gap was 67 AQI points.
Seasonality & days
Hanumāngarh peaks in January, while Sonipat peaks in November. Hanumāngarh logged 2.8% Severe days and 20% Good-or-Satisfactory days; Sonipat was 0.8% Severe and 26.5% Good-or-Satisfactory. Longest clean-air streaks: Hanumāngarh 22 days, Sonipat 21 days.
Year-over-year progress
Hanumāngarh has improved by 13 AQI points (6.8%) from 2023 to 2024; Sonipat has improved by 220 AQI points (62.1%) over the same window. The worst recorded day for Hanumāngarh reached AQI 447 at Housing Board (RSPCB) on 2023-11-25; Sonipat hit AQI 455 at Murthal (HSPCB) on 2023-11-03.
